MANAGEMENT ECHELON
DIRECTOR: MUNICIPAL ADMINISTRATION REF NO: COGTA: 01/09/2022
(Re-Advertisement)
SALARY : R1 073 187 – R1 264 176 per annum (Level 13)
CENTRE : Bhisho
REQUIREMENTS : Senior certificate, plus B. Degree (NQF level 7) in Development Studies/ Social Sciences. A Master’s degree in Development Studies/ Social Science will be added advantage. A minimum of five (5) years’ working experience at middle management level position in Local Government environment. SMS pre-entry certificate as offered by the National School of Government (NSG). Computer Literacy (MS Word, MS Excel, and PowerPoint). A valid driver’s licence. Competencies: Strong and Dynamic Strategic leadership and communication skills. An understanding of the operational environment of the Department and its service delivery imperatives. Extensive knowledge of the Public Service Act and Regulations. Extensive experience, knowledge and understanding of the municipal environment and the legal provisions that govern that space. Extensive understand and interpretation and strong implementation and management of legislative imperatives.
DUTIES : Monitor and ensure legislative compliance by municipalities. Assist municipalities in the reviewal and rationalization of by-laws and policies. Assist the MDB in the redetermination of boundaries by receiving applications, assist in the hearings and meetings and advise MDB. Process applications for concurrencies during implementation of upper limits on Benefits and Salaries of councillors. Assist in the amendment of section 12 Notices of municipalities and Gazette them. Assist in the implementation of Municipal Support and Intervention Framework (MSIF) and playing a leading role in all Municipal Interventions. Responsible for efficient management of Sub-Directorate, including the effective utilization and training of staff, maintenance of discipline, promotion of sound labour relations and the proper use of State property.

ASSISTANT DIRECTOR: MUNICIPAL PUBLIC PARTICIPATION: AMATHOLE DISTRICT REF NO: COGTA: 04/09/2022
SALARY : R382 245 – R461 745 per annum (Level 09)
CENTRE : Amathole District Support Centre
REQUIREMENTS : National Senior Certificate plus Bachelor’s degree/Advanced Diploma (NQF Level 7) in Public Administration. Three to five years’ administrative experience. Computer Literacy: Driver’s License: Highly required.
DUTIES : Supervise and manage staff below the level 09. Administer the directorate budget processes. Liaise with other sector departments in programme development. Support municipalities in the implementation of Public Participation programmes. Create relations with Private, Public enterprises for the realization of community projects. Mentor and guide the CDWs in their various intervention programs.

ASSISTANT DIRECTOR: MUNICIPAL PERFORMANCE MONITORING, REPORTING AND EVALUATION REF NO: COGTA (05/09/2022)
(Re-Advertisement)
SALARY : R382 245 – R450 255 per annum (Level 09)
CENTRE : Alfred Nzo District Support Centre
REQUIREMENTS : Senior Certificate, an undergraduate (NQF 6) qualification in Public Management/ Social Science or any other related qualification coupled with 3-5 years working experience at a supervisory level. Computer Literacy ((MS Word, MS Excel, and PowerPoint & MS Outlook). Valid driver’s license code 08. Competencies Required: Full understanding of Local Government: Municipal Systems Act and other Local Government Legislation, including policies and procedures. Excellent communication skills (written and verbal) including producing quality reports. Interpersonal relation skills: ability to work under pressure; attention to details; analytical skills; presentation skills; meticulous planning and organisational skills.
DUTIES : Responsible for supporting municipalities with institutionalisation of PMS (i.e. development of PMS Framework). Monitor municipalities in the development and adoption of Annual Reports and tabling thereof to ensure compliance. Assist in timely preliminary assessment of Section 46 reports from municipalities. Assist in the assessment of Section 46 reports for the purposes of developing Section 47 report. Assist in the development of a high-quality Section 47 report for the province. Support assist and monitor municipalities in the implementation of Local Government indicators (Circular 88 of MFMA) by ensuring reports are submitted by municipalities on a quarterly basis. Monitor and develop progress report on the implementation of Municipal Support & Intervention Plans (MSIPs). Assist in conducting evaluation of support programmes. Assist in providing hands on support on development of Performance Agreements (PAs) of Section 54A and Section 56 managers of municipalities. Monitor signing and timely submission of PAs as required by the Legislation. Assist in analysing PAs and give feedback to the municipalities (acknowledgement). Assist in compiling timely responses of parliamentary questions by the Directorate Assist in the management and monitoring of the directorate financial and non-financial resources.
